site stats

If else new column python

Web30 nov. 2024 · You append the results to the list, age and then assign this list to a new column in the DataFrame. Compare to the function method, the loop message is very easy to read, plus you type less. List comprehension. The last method for coding if-elif statement is using list comprehension. A method that is sufficiently fast and even easier sometimes. Web3 nov. 2024 · Pandas .apply () Pandas .apply (), straightforward, is used to apply a function along an axis of the DataFrame or on values of Series. For example, if we have a function f that sum an iterable of numbers (i.e. can be a list, np.array, tuple, etc.), and pass it to a dataframe like below, we will be summing across a row:

Algorithm - Wikipedia

Web15 aug. 2024 · PySpark When Otherwise – when () is a SQL function that returns a Column type and otherwise () is a function of Column, if otherwise () is not used, it returns a None/NULL value. PySpark SQL Case When – This is similar to SQL expression, Usage: CASE WHEN cond1 THEN result WHEN cond2 THEN result... ELSE result END. First, … Web26 aug. 2024 · Conditional Statement to update columns based on range. I have a dataframe called clients that has 5000+ rows with the following: ID Ordered Days 1 101565 131 2 202546 122 3 459863 78 4 328453 327 5 458975 -27. I'm trying to create a loop that looks at the numbers of days and replace them with a new columns if it does meet the … fahrenheit change to celsius https://norriechristie.com

How to create new columns derived from existing columns

Web9 sep. 2024 · In this quick tutorial, we will learn how to create a new column using if else condition on an existing column in a Pandas dataframe. To add new column using a condional on existing column we will use Numpy’s where function. So, let us load both numby and Pandas to get started. We. will use one of the built-in datasets from Seaborn … Web28 nov. 2024 · We will have a DataFrame with some columns. We will use the function sum(). The sum() function will take an Iterable value. We will have a data frame with columns containing a list of elements. Then we will pass the condition to check whether the current element satisfies it or not. sum() returns an integer value. So we will store the … Web7 okt. 2024 · 1) Applying IF condition on Numbers. Let us create a Pandas DataFrame that has 5 numbers (say from 51 to 55). Let us apply IF conditions for the following situation. If the particular number is equal or lower than 53, then assign the value of ‘True’. Otherwise, if the number is greater than 53, then assign the value of ‘False’. doggy daycare vaughan

Using If-Else Statements in Pandas: A Practical Guide - HubSpot

Category:Morning Showcase / Veronica + Sel Malo research “Copyright ...

Tags:If else new column python

If else new column python

The complete guide to creating columns based on multiple

Web3 mrt. 2024 · Output: x is equal to y. Python first checks if the condition x < y is met. It isn't, so it goes on to the second condition, which in Python, we write as elif, which is short for else if. If the first condition isn't met, check the second condition, and if it’s met, execute the expression. Else, do something else. Web1 jul. 2024 · Tutorial: Add a Column to a Pandas DataFrame Based on an If-Else Condition. When we’re doing data analysis with Python, we might sometimes want to add a column …

If else new column python

Did you know?

Web14 mrt. 2024 · If you wanted to know the inverse of the pass count — how many tests failed — you can easily add to your existing if statement: pass_count = 0. fail_count = 0. for grade in grade_series: if grade >= 70: pass_count += 1. else: fail_count += 1. Here, else serves as a catch-all if the if statement returns false. Web20 nov. 2024 · import pandas as pd import numpy as np df = pd.DataFrame ( {'Type':list ('ABBC'), 'Set':list ('ZZXY')}) df ['color'] = np.where (df ['Set']=='Z', 'green', 'red') print (df) …

Web7 mei 2024 · Create a new column by assigning the output to the DataFrame with a new column name in between the []. Operations are element-wise, no need to loop over rows. Use rename with a dictionary or function to rename row labels or column names. The user guide contains a separate section on column addition and deletion.

Web9. You could convert the boolean series df.col2 > 0 to an integer series ( True becomes 1 and False becomes 0 ): df ['col3'] = (df.col2 > 0).astype ('int') (To create a new column, … Web9 dec. 2024 · To do so, we run the following code: df2 = df.loc [df ['Date'] > 'Feb 06, 2024', ['Date','Open']] As you can see, after the conditional statement .loc, we simply pass a list of the columns we would like to find in the original DataFrame. The resulting DataFrame gives us only the Date and Open columns for rows with a Date value greater than ...

Web1 feb. 2024 · multiple if else conditions in pandas dataframe and derive multiple columns. I have a dataframe like below. import pandas as pd import numpy as np raw_data = …

Web20 apr. 2024 · While we are using this lambda function we are limited with only one condition and an else condition. We cannot add multiple if statements like real python code. Now we can break those limitations and see how to add multiple if statements in the lambda function. Creating Dataframe for demonestration: doggy daycare warrensburg moWeb1. Create column using np.where () Pass the condition to the np.where () function, followed by the value you want if the condition evaluates to True and then the value you want if the condition doesn’t evaluate to True. # create a new column based on condition. df['Is_eligible'] = np.where(df['Age'] >= 18, True, False) fahrenheit charlotte happy hourWeb14 feb. 2024 · create new column from if else statement. i want to bucket the salary variable and create a new variable salary band. where if salary= 0 that is missing band, … doggy day care wellingboroughWeb10 jan. 2024 · Use np.where after converting the column a into str: df["a"] = df["a"].astype("str") df["d"] = np.where(df["a"].str.startswith("11"), df["b"], df["c"]) … doggy daycare washington moWeb21 okt. 2024 · Add a Column to a Pandas DataFrame Based on an if-else Condition; Add a Column to a DataFrame From Another DataFrame Pandas; All the ... In case I was unsure about the number of rows in the dataframe then I checked it using the shape attribute in python pandas. # insert new column at index 2 carwash_df.insert( loc=2, column ... fahrenheit circle symbol copy pasteWebAn else statement can be combined with an if statement. An else statement contains the block of code that executes if the conditional expression in the if statement resolves to 0 or a FALSE value.. The else statement is an optional statement and there could be at most only one else statement following if.. Syntax. The syntax of the if...else statement is −. if … doggy day care swindonWeb20 nov. 2014 · I'd like to create a new column based on the used column, so that the df looks like this: portion used alert 0 1 1.0 Full 1 2 0.3 Partial 2 3 0.0 Empty 3 4 0.8 Partial … doggy day care washington